There are many species of Tigers in the world. The ones that are currently alive in the wild are:

  1. Siberian Tiger
  2. Bengal Tiger
  3. Indochinese Tiger
  4. Malayan Tiger
  5. Sumatran Tiger
  6. South China Tiger

The extinct species of Tiger are:

a. Bali Tiger

b. Javan Tiger

c. Caspian Tiger
